exp 导数oracle,指数函数 exp(x) 导数的直接求法

在我读高中的时候,数学课程里是没有微积分的,当时自学微积分,用的是一种很简明的数学手册,里面只有结果没有证明。看到指数函数求导的时候,怎么也想不明白这个 \( y=e^x\) 的导数 \( y’=e^x\) 是怎么求出来的。

在当时那个信息闭塞的时代,我没有办法直接找到问题的答案,所有的证明都得依靠自己努力思考,才能使很多问题的证明在一定程度上得以补全,这其中包括指数函数求导、牛顿-莱布尼茨公式、反正切函数的泰勒展式等等,都是通过自己的思考来做出的所谓的”证明”,当然都是不严格的,但大多数只缺少其中的某个环节罢了,比如 \( \arctan x=x-\frac{x^3}{3}+\frac{x^5}{5}-\dots\),当时想到了两边同时求导,只是对两个重要的环节苦思不解:幂级数逐项积分的合理性和 \( x=1\) 时怎么证明右边还等于左边。

\( y=e^x\) 的导数也是自己想出的”证明”:

因 \( \frac{\Delta y}{\Delta x}=e^x\cdot\frac{e^{\Delta x}-1}{\Delta x}\)

所以只需要证明极限

\( \displaystyle\lim_{\Delta x\to 0}\frac{e^{\Delta x}-1}{\Delta x}=1\)

即可。

怎么证明这个极限是 1 呢?那就要用到 “e” 这个数的定义了,因为不是所有指数函数的导数都是它本身的。那么 “e” 表示什么呢?它是一个极限:

\( \displaystyle e=\lim_{n\to\infty}(1+\frac{1}{n})^n\)

我把它换一种写法表示:

\( \displaystyle e=\lim_{\Delta x\to 0}(1+\Delta x)^\frac{1}{\Delta x}\)

这样,这里的 \( \Delta x\) 正好和导数极限里的指数 \( \Delta x\) 相互抵消,得到

\( \displaystyle \lim_{\Delta x \to 0} \frac{e^{\Delta x}-1}{\Delta x}=\lim_{\Delta x \to 0}\frac{(1+\Delta x)^{\frac{1}{\Delta x}\cdot \Delta x}-1}{\Delta x}=1\)

这样就算”证明”出了这个极限确实是1。当时也有些顾虑,不知道这样的替换是否合理,但对于一个高中生,能用一种自己可以接受的方式去理解这个东西已经很不错了。

到大学之后,ε-δ语言成了数学学院师生们炫耀的资本,严格性是权威教授们手里挥舞的大棒,我自己对这个问题的想法被告知”不严格”,不得不抛弃掉。取而代之的是一般数学分析教材中的做法,先求另一个重要极限

\( \displaystyle\lim_{x \to 0}\frac{\ln(1+x)}{x}=\lim_{x \to 0}\ln(1+x)^\frac{1}{x}=1\)

然后再设 \( x=e^t-1\),令 \( t \to 0\) 则 \( x \to 0\),这样就得出了

\( \displaystyle \lim_{t \to 0}\frac{t}{e^t-1}=\lim_{x\to 0}\frac{\ln(1+x)}{x}=1\)

不可否认的是,这种方法非常巧妙,也确实是这个问题的最简洁的证法,但总觉得在思路上显得不够直接,有点绕,难道求一个关于指数函数的极限就必须先绕到对数那里,再通过变量替换绕回来吗?自己的思路就真的一无是处无法补救吗?就没有一个想法上更直接的,同时也很严格的证明指数函数导数的方式吗?

一直对这个问题耿耿于怀,直到最近,在复习数学分析的时候,有了一些思路,应该可以不借助对数函数而直接求出指数函数的导数,而这思路就是把高中时那个粗浅的证明方法的漏洞补全。我们依然从 e 的定义开始。

众所周知,e 在通常的分析教材中被定义为

\( \displaystyle e=\lim_{n \to \infty}(1+\frac{1}{n})^n\)

右边的极限的存在性是教材中单调有界原理的例题。我们这里稍微用一点小技巧,先证明序列 \( (1+\frac{1}{n})^n\) 严格递增,序列 \( (1+\frac{1}{n})^{n+1}\) 严格递减且有下界,从而有极限,而这两个序列极限相等,定义为常数 e,这样既可以避免繁琐的二项式展开,又可以证明一个重要不等式

\( (1+\frac{1}{n})^n

证明:当 \( n>1\) 时,利用均值不等式有

\( \displaystyle \frac{1+\frac{1}{n}}{1+\frac{1}{n-1}}=\frac{n-1+\frac{n-1}{n}}{n}>(\frac{n-1}{n})^\frac{1}{n}\)

因此

\( \displaystyle(1+\frac{1}{n})^n>(1+\frac{1}{n-1})^{n-1}\)

同样的,

\( \displaystyle \frac{1+\frac{1}{n-1}}{1+\frac{1}{n}}=\frac{n+\frac{n}{n-1}}{n+1}>(\frac{n}{n-1})^\frac{1}{n+1}\)

因此

\( \displaystyle(1+\frac{1}{n-1})^n>(1+\frac{1}{n})^{n+1}\)

而 \( (1+\frac{1}{n})^{n+1}\) 有一个自然的下界 1,从而这个序列有极限。那么显然 \( (1+\frac{1}{n})^n\) 也有极限并且两个序列的极限相等,记为 e,且由于它们的单调性有

\( \displaystyle(1+\frac{1}{n})^n

证毕。

利用这个不等式,我们可以证明

\( \displaystyle\lim_{n \to \infty}n(e^\frac{1}{n}-1)=1\)

证明:设 \( a_n=(1+\frac{1}{n})^n,b_n=(1+\frac{1}{n})^{n+1},f(x,n)=n(x^\frac{1}{n}-1)\),那么

\( 0

接下来就是研究右边这个关于 n 的极限,设

\( (1+\frac{1}{n})^\frac{1}{n}-1=t\),那么根据伯努力不等式,有

\( 1+\frac{1}{n}=(1+t)^n \ge 1+nt\),从而有 \( nt \le \frac{1}{n}\),因此有

\( \displaystyle \lim_{n \to \infty}(f(e,n)-f(a_n,n))=0\)。

因为 \( f(a_n,n)=1\),所以 \( \lim_{n \to \infty}f(e,n)=1\),这就证明了结论。

进一步的,将离散的变量 n 变为连续变量 x,再变为倒数 1/t,这些步骤比较简单,不一一赘述。

8月31日更新:

昨天又想到一种新的做法,也是不需要对数函数的。

根据幂函数在 \( (0,+\infty)\) 的连续性和 \( \lim_{x\to \infty}(1+\frac{1}{x})^x=e\) 有

\( \displaystyle \forall t \in \mathbf R, \lim_{n \to \infty}(1+\frac{t}{n})^n=e^t\)

用这个事实,可以把要求的极限写成

\( \displaystyle \lim_{t \to 0}\lim_{n \to \infty}\frac{(1+\frac{t}{n})^n-1}{t}\)

做不等式估计:当 \( |t|<1\) 时,有

\( \displaystyle \left| \frac{(1+\frac{t}{n})^n-1}{t}-1 \right|=\left| \frac{\mathrm C_n^2}{n^2}t+\dots+\frac{\mathrm C_n^n}{n^n}t^{n-1} \right|

依次令 \( n \to \infty\) 和 \( t \to 0\) 可得结论。

进一步的,一般的数学分析教材中都会在数列极限部分证明

\( \displaystyle e=1+1+\frac{1}{2!}+\dots+\frac{1}{m!}+\cdots\)

用完全相同的方法,可以证明当 \( t \ge 0\) 时,\( e^t\) 的麦克劳林展式也成立:

\( \displaystyle e^t=1+t+\frac{t^2}{2!}+\dots+\frac{t^m}{m!}+\cdots\)

这是不用微分学证明的级数展开式。可惜的是,我现在没有找到 \( t<0\) 时的简洁证法。可以利用幂级数取倒数的方法,但这种方法一般的数学分析教程里没有。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/301652.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

分布式和集群的概念和区别

分布式系统是当前比较热门的话题&#xff0c;说到分布式就不得不提集群和单机&#xff0c;如果要学习分布式就要先对他的概念和功能有所了解单机单机就是把做的系统部署到一台服务器上&#xff0c;所有的请求业务都由这台服务器处理。显然&#xff0c;当业务增长到一定程度的时…

渤海发现大油田,证券会提示风险,微博回应流量造假,刘国梁制定史上最严奖惩体系,这就是今天的大新闻。...

今天是2月26日农历正月廿二今天星期二有点小忙下面是今天的大新闻渤海发现可供百万人用百年的大油田&#xff08;中化新网&#xff09;中国海油昨天(25日)对外宣布&#xff0c;位于我国渤海海域的渤中19-6气田&#xff0c;测试获得优质高产油气流&#xff0c;确定天然气探明地质…

SQLite.NET (32位) 在64位环境中无法正常调试

解决方法&#xff1a; 1、更换64的DLL 2、在Vs开发环境中&#xff0c;在项目属性里按下图操作&#xff0c;更改目标平台为 x86。 转载于:https://www.cnblogs.com/08shiyan/archive/2013/03/15/2961096.html

华为交换机linux版本号,Cisco和华为交换机常用配置命令总结

Cisco和华为交换机常用配置命令总结一、调试命令思科&#xff1a;Switch#show run 显示所有配置命令Switch#show ip inter brief 显示所有接口状态Switch#show vlan brief 显示所有VLAN的信息Switch#show version 显示版本信息华为&#xff1a;[Quidway]dis cur 显示…

WPF实现消息中心

↑↑↑点击上方蓝字关注我一、概要本文将讲解基于WPF实现一个消息中心的功能&#xff0c;比如常见的软件当中会经常收到服务端推送的“新闻”、“公告”等消息。这个时候就需要对这个需求进行分析了。功能分析如下&#xff1a;•消息内容显示。•消息管理增、删、批量删除。•消…

学Android的学习规划

为什么80%的码农都做不了架构师&#xff1f;>>> 客观地讲&#xff0c;会分为两条线来处理 学术线&#xff1a; 从学术上讲&#xff0c;Android分为几个模块是需要我循序渐进的&#xff1a; 初印象&#xff1a;IDE中Android各项结构 初印象&#xff1a;Android结…

每日一笑 | IE的反射弧也太长了吧......

全世界只有3.14 % 的人关注了数据与算法之美&#xff08;图片来源于网络&#xff0c;侵权删&#xff09;

linux开机自动挂载硬盘指定权限,Linux开机自动挂载硬盘

基本上所有1、对于fat32格式分区&#xff0c;向/etc/fstab中加入下面的内容&#xff1a;/dev/sdaX /media/Y vfat user,rw,utf8,umask000 0 0说明&#xff1a;/dev/sdaX可以以管理员身份通过命令fdisk-l得知&#xff0c;只要找你需要挂载的那个分区即可。/media/Y这是一个文件夹…

WPF 用Popup做下拉菜单

今天无聊时看到必应搜索首页的菜单挺好&#xff0c;于是想着模仿一下。。写着写着发现和我之前做的一个MenuItem很像&#xff0c;干脆直接拿来用了。。。看看效果&#xff1a;上图是bing.com首页右上角的下拉菜单&#xff0c;今天就来做了一个这样的。。我承认我偷懒了&#xf…

程序猿都在关注的6个优质公众号

CSDN学院▲长按图片识别二维码关注简介&#xff1a;CSDN学院&#xff0c;中国IT人必备的职业提升平台。在这里&#xff0c;看前辈文章&#xff0c;听专家分享&#xff0c;做一线项目&#xff0c;无畏场景&#xff0c;不限时间的紧跟前沿技术脚步。你的技术进阶之路&#xff0c;…

linux访问nfs端口号,linux nfs配置及访问控制

摘要NFS软件包nfs-utils portmap (rhel6换成了rpcbind ,所以启动服务时需要注意)NFS文件/etc/exports #N...NFS软件包nfs-utils portmap (rhel6换成了rpcbind ,所以启动服务时需要注意)NFS文件/etc/exports #NFS主配置文件 /etc/init.d/nfs #NFS启动脚本 /etc/init.d/protmap#p…

聊一聊.NET Core结合Nacos实现配置加解密

背景 当我们把应用的配置都放到配置中心后&#xff0c;很多人会想到这样一个问题&#xff0c;配置里面有敏感的信息要怎么处理呢&#xff1f;信息既然敏感的话&#xff0c;那么加个密就好了嘛&#xff0c;相信大部分人的第一感觉都是这个&#xff0c;确实这个是最简单也是最合适…

给孩子讲100个科学道理,不如带他做这些趣味实验!

▲数据汪特别推荐点击上图进入玩酷屋玩具和学习看似是两个对立的东西&#xff0c;孩子天性爱玩&#xff0c;家长却希望孩子能多学习。不一定非要啃课本才能汲取知识&#xff0c;有时候&#xff0c;在轻松有趣的游戏中也能学到课堂上学不到的知识。让学习变得有趣、高效——给孩…

linux服务器出现黄,linux服务器出现严重故障后的原因以及解决方法

linux服务器出现严重故障后的原因以及解决方法发布时间&#xff1a;2011-11-24 16:32:18 作者&#xff1a;佚名 我要评论linux服务器出现严重故障后的解决方法&#xff0c;本文为大家介绍四个步骤解决linux服务器严重故障。1、把系统安装光盘插入&#xff0c;重启机器&…

NET问答: 是否有通用的方法判断一个 Type 是 Number ?

咨询区 Adi Barda&#xff1a;请问是否有一种方式可以判断 .NET Type 是一个 number&#xff0c;这里的number不单单是 int &#xff0c;还有可能是 System.UInt32/UInt16/Double 等等&#xff0c;我真的不想写那种长长的 switch case 来摆平这个问题。比如下面的代码&#xff…

史上最污技术解读,我竟然秒懂了!

全世界只有3.14 % 的人关注了数据与算法之美或许有不少人对热备&#xff0c;冷备&#xff0c;云备了解不深。今天&#xff0c;数据汪就给大伙科普一下 IT 行业各种备份术语&#xff0c;以后别闹笑话了。1.冷备份假设你是一位女性&#xff0c;你有一位男朋友&#xff0c;于此同时…

深入了解Oracle ASM(一):基础概念

ASM基础概念 任何转载请注明源地址&#xff0c;否则追究法律责任&#xff01;&#xff1a;http://www.askmaclean.com/archives/know-oracle-asm.html 相关文章链接&#xff1a; Asm Instance Parameter Best Practice 为什么RHEL 6上没有ASMLIB? Unix上如何查看文件名开头…

linux免费日志分析工具,分享10个优秀的日志分析工具

原标题&#xff1a;分享10个优秀的日志分析工具在网络管理员的日常工作中&#xff0c;对日志文件的分析能够及时了解网络设备或应用的性能数据&#xff0c;以便及时发现问题并及时解决。分析日志文件的时候需要运用到日志分析工具&#xff0c;接下来小编就给大家分享10个优秀的…

BenchmarkDotNet性能测试

BenchmarkDotNet是一款开源的性能测试工具&#xff0c;使用方式非常简单&#xff0c;特别是对实现同一功能的两种方式&#xff0c;犹豫不决时&#xff0c;可以使用它进行个对比。比如我们比较ADO.NET方式查询数据库表&#xff0c;和用Dapper方式获取数据为表&#xff0c;只需要…

每日一笑 | 程序员的日常,这也太真实了......

全世界只有3.14 % 的人关注了数据与算法之美&#xff08;图片来源于网络&#xff0c;侵权删&#xff09;